Tools and Materials You’ll Need
Before diving into the installation process, gathering the necessary tools and materials will significantly streamline your project. You’ll want to grab some adhesive hooks, floral wire, or command strips, depending on your preference for how permanent you want the installation to be. If you’re opting for a more DIY approach, scissors or wire cutters will be essential for shaping the vines how you’d like. A ladder can also come in handy if your bedroom has high ceilings or if you’re planning to create a hanging garden effect that reaches upward. Having these items ready will make your experience smoother and more enjoyable.
Preparing the Vines
Once you have your vines selected and your tools gathered, the next step is to prepare the vines for hanging. This can involve stretching them out to reduce any kinks from packaging and ensuring they look their best before they hit the walls or ceiling. Take each vine and gently unfurl it, inspecting for any damaged areas or sections that might need a little extra fluffing. You might want to use floral wire to connect two or more vines, creating a longer piece that will make a more significant impact when hung. This extra length can serve as a stunning focal point in your bedroom.

Using Adhesive Hooks for Easy Installation
If you’re looking for a simple way to hang your vines, adhesive hooks are your best bet. These hooks come in a variety of sizes and can adhere to most surfaces without damaging your walls. To use them, start by cleaning the area where you plan to place the hooks. Ensure it’s free from dust and dirt, as this will help them stick better. Once you’ve identified where you want the hooks, peel the backing off and press them firmly onto the wall. Allow them to set for a few minutes before attaching the vines. It’s a straightforward process that takes minimal time and effort, yet the payoff can be quite impressive.

Incorporating Lighting
One of the most captivating ways to enhance the beauty of your fake vines is by incorporating lighting elements. Consider string lights or subtle fairy lights entwined with the vines, bringing a magical ambiance to your bedroom. This combination not only highlights the greenery but also creates a warm, inviting glow that can transform the space, especially during evening hours. Emphasize this by wrapping a few strands of lights within the vines, ensuring they maintain a comfortable distance from any fabric or flammable materials.
Maintenance for Longevity
Maintaining your fake vines might not be as demanding as caring for real plants, but it’s essential for keeping them looking fresh and vibrant. Regular dusting with a microfiber cloth can prevent buildup and discoloration, ensuring they retain their appeal. For deeper cleaning, you can give them a gentle wash with soapy water—just ensure any fabric components are protected from water. Inspect your vines occasionally for any signs of wear and tear, such as fraying leaves or loose attachments, and make repairs as needed to keep them in their prime condition.
